Summary
Jurassic World Camp Cretaceous Baryonyx Dinosaur Boat Escape set 76942 was released in September 2021, retailing for $80, but has since been retired. New, unopened Baryonyx Dinosaur Boat Escape sets are valued at $92, while used sets can be found for $78.

Kids can take the LEGO® Jurassic World action to the water with this Baryonyx Dinosaur Boat Escape (76942) toy playset. The first LEGO Jurassic World set ever to feature boats, it includes a brick-built boat that floats, even when carrying the posable Baryonyx dinosaur figure. The boat has a dinosaur cage, rotating ‘searchlight’ and a control room that detaches for easy access to the cargo hold.
Kids can role-play an exciting Baryonyx Dinosaur Boat Escape with this awesome LEGO® Jurassic World toy playset (76942), featuring a cool, buildable boat that floats – even with a dinosaur on board!
Includes 4 minifigures: Darius, Yaz, Owen Grady and a guard, plus a posable Baryonyx, baby dinosaur and 2 fish toy figures, and accessory elements including a tranquilizer, Taser and 2 dinosaur eggs.
